Ashley HomeStore is the retail arm of Ashley Furniture Industries, the largest furniture manufacturer in the United States, with the first HomeStore opening in 1997. Locations carry Ashley-manufactured living room, bedroom, dining, mattress, outdoor and kids' furniture across a wide range of styles and price points. Many HomeStores are independently owned and operated under license, though all merchandise sold is Ashley-made.

Bob's Discount Furniture, founded in Newington, Connecticut in 1991, positions itself as a value retailer selling furniture, mattresses and home accessories at everyday low prices rather than through discount events. Showrooms carry living room, bedroom, dining, mattress, rug and lighting categories, including a Small Spaces collection for compact rooms, and sell mattresses mainly under Bob's own house brands rather than as a dealer for national mattress brands. Delivery includes an in-home white-glove tier branded BOBtastic.

Aaron's is a lease-to-own retailer founded in Atlanta in 1955, operating through company-run and franchised stores across the US and Canada. It offers furniture, mattresses, electronics and appliances -- including Ashley Furniture and Elements International product lines -- on no-credit-needed lease agreements rather than standard retail sale, with free delivery and setup included. Its core customer base is households the traditional retail-financing market underserves.

Mattress Firm is a national mattress specialty retailer founded in 1986 and headquartered in Houston, Texas, operating more than 2,300 stores. It stocks mattresses from major national brands including Tempur-Pedic, Sealy, Stearns & Foster and Serta, alongside financing, delivery and old-mattress haul-away. The chain was acquired by Tempur Sealy's parent, Somnigroup International, in 2025, though stores continue to operate as Mattress Firm.

Rent-A-Center, now part of Upbound Group, traces to a rent-to-own concept launched in Wichita, Kansas in 1973. Stores lease furniture -- including Ashley Furniture pieces -- along with electronics and appliances on weekly or monthly no-credit-needed terms, with delivery and service included in the lease price. Customers own the merchandise once the lease term is paid out, or can return it at any time without further obligation.

Sleep Number is a vertically integrated mattress company, founded in Minneapolis in 1987, that designs, manufactures and sells its own adjustable-air Sleep Number beds directly through its own retail stores rather than as a multi-brand dealer. The chain sits in the premium tier of the mattress category, competing on sleep-tracking and firmness-adjustment technology rather than price. Sleep Country Canada completed its acquisition of Sleep Number in 2026; stores continue normal operations under the Sleep Number name.
